Pediatric Dental Issues and Prevention Strategies

As a parent, you want your kid to have a healthy and stunning smile. However, oral issues can develop, specifically throughout childhood. Fortunately, many usual pediatric dental issues can be protected against with appropriate treatment and focus.

1. Cavities: Cavities are triggered by microorganisms that prey on sugars and generate acid, which harms tooth enamel. Avoidance strategies consist of cleaning your kid's teeth two times a day with fluoride toothpaste, restricting sweet snacks and beverages, and scheduling regular dental check-ups.
2. Gingivitis: Gingivitis is an inflammation of the gum tissues that can lead to inflamed, red, and bleeding gum tissues. It's usually triggered by poor dental health. Prevention techniques consist of everyday cleaning and flossing, and normal oral cleansings.
3. Teething Issues: Teething can cause impatience, salivating, and gnawing discomfort. To assist ease these signs, try offering your kid with teething playthings, delicately rubbing their periodontals with a wet washcloth, and keeping their space cool to help reduce salivating.
4. Thumb Sucking: Thumb sucking can cause misaligned teeth and an altered bite. To prevent this, motivate your child to stop thumb sucking by age 2, offer a substitute convenience object like a packed animal, and praise and incentive development.
5. Tongue-Tie: Tongue-tie is a problem where the tongue is connected to the floor of the mouth by an item of tissue. It can trigger problem with speech and eating. Avoidance methods consist of early discovery and therapy, such as an easy surgery to release the tissue.
6. Mouth Injuries: Mouth injuries can occur throughout sports or play area crashes. Avoidance methods include putting on a mouthguard throughout sporting activities, monitoring your kid throughout play, and showing them concerning correct safety and security preventative measures.

Dental Cavity Avoidance



To avoid dental caries, you need to exercise excellent dental hygiene routines and make regular visits to the dental professional.

- Brush your teeth two times a day with fluoride toothpaste, ensuring to clean up all surfaces of your teeth and gum tissues.
- Bear in mind to change your toothbrush every 3 to 4 months or faster if the bristles become frayed.
- Flossing daily is also essential to remove plaque and food fragments from in between the teeth.
- Avoid sweet and acidic foods and drinks, as they can add to dental cavity.
- Instead, pick nourishing foods like fruits, veggies, and milk products that promote oral wellness.
- Ultimately, make certain to set up normal oral check-ups and cleanings to catch any type of prospective oral troubles early and preserve a healthy and balanced smile.

Gum Tissue Disease Prevention



Preserving good dental hygiene practices and normal oral brows through not just protect against dental caries, yet also play a critical function in preventing gum tissue disease. Periodontal illness, likewise known as gum disease, is a typical problem that influences the periodontals and cells surrounding the teeth.

To keep your gum tissues healthy and prevent periodontal disease, right here are a couple of straightforward steps you can take:

- Brush your teeth twice a day with a fluoride toothpaste.
- Floss daily to eliminate plaque and food fragments from in between your teeth.
- Utilize an antibacterial mouthwash to decrease bacteria in your mouth.
- Eat a well balanced diet regimen and restriction sweet treats and beverages.
